
During June 2025, GalacticHyperStar enhanced the GraphiteEditor/Graphite repository by developing advanced numeric input controls for the Node Graph Editor. They introduced macro attributes such as unit, display_decimal_places, and step, allowing for precise configuration of numeric widgets within the editor’s UI. This work involved integrating these attributes into both the property generation logic and macro code generation, ensuring consistency from the data model through to the user interface. Utilizing Rust and applying skills in macro programming and UI development, GalacticHyperStar’s contribution improved data entry precision and usability for creators, demonstrating a focused and technically thorough approach within a short timeframe.

June 2025: Graphite project delivered enhanced numeric input controls for the Node Graph Editor. Key changes include new macro attributes for number inputs: unit, display_decimal_places, and step, enabling precise configuration of numeric widgets. These attributes were integrated into the property generation logic and macro code generation, ensuring end-to-end consistency from model to UI. This work improves usability for creators and precision in data entry, with minimal performance impact.
June 2025: Graphite project delivered enhanced numeric input controls for the Node Graph Editor. Key changes include new macro attributes for number inputs: unit, display_decimal_places, and step, enabling precise configuration of numeric widgets. These attributes were integrated into the property generation logic and macro code generation, ensuring end-to-end consistency from model to UI. This work improves usability for creators and precision in data entry, with minimal performance impact.
Overview of all repositories you've contributed to across your timeline